Start with the issue, not the product

When an air conditioner stops working in July, rate issues, but so does quality. Most problems fall into three containers: air movement, cooling agent circuit concerns, and electrical or control faults. Airflow mistakes represent an unexpected share of no-cool calls. Unclean filters, connected evaporator coils, fell down or undersized ducts, and closed registers all add fixed stress. Several syst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of air conditioning; below that range, coils can ice up and compressors get too hot. A conscientious ac repair solution will certainly gauge fixed stress and temperature split, not just eyeball vents.

Refrigerant concerns require more than a top-off. A reduced fee recommends a leakage, and including cooling agent without leak discovery turns your system into a sluggish, costly sieve. Great techs make use of electronic sniffers, UV color, soap solution, or nitrogen pressure tests. If a leak conceals in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, fixing might still be feasible, yet replacement can be smarter if efficiency gains and incentives offset the cost.

Electrical faults vary from weak capacitors to pitted contactors to failing ECM blower electric motors. Not all suggest deeper problem. A $25 capacitor swap is a fine repair. Changing a compressor within a system with bad airflow and a gross indoor coil is usually not.

The lesson is straightforward: extensive diagnostics must come before any kind of conversation regarding a/c Setup or A/c Substitute. If the check out feels like a sales pitch instead of a medical diagnosis, call a various heating and cooling fixing service.

The repair-or-replace choice, done like a pro

There is no universal formula, however experienced hvac specialists weigh these elements together.

    System age and cooling agent kind: R-22 systems are long past their sunset and repairs rarely pencil out. R-410A is still basic, but the market is transitioning to mildly combustible A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your device is 12 to 15 years of ages on R-410A and has a significant failure, purchasing new technology can be reasonable, specifically when coupled with rebates. Efficiency and convenience gaps: A 10 SEER device contrasted to a brand-new 15 to 18 SEER2 heatpump or air conditioning can cut cooling down costs by 20 to 40 percent depending upon climate and house envelope. If some rooms are always hot or cold, a right-sized replacement with duct improvements has worth past nameplate SEER. Repair history and impending dangers: Replacing a stopped working compressor on a system with chronic air movement troubles establishes one more failure. On the other hand, a blower motor and a capacitor in year nine might be normal wear that does not warrant replacement. Home plans: Marketing in a year can favor an economical repair service that passes examination. Staying 10 years changes the math towards a matched system replacement, brand-new line established when possible, and air duct securing to record life time savings. Load and devices suit: If a Manual J warmth tons reveals your 3.5 bunch system was constantly extra-large and short-cycling, a 3.0 load substitute with better air duct equilibrium may beat any kind of fixing option for comfort and longevity.

Each home informs a slightly different tale. When an a/c business walks you via fixed stress analyses, duct pictures, load numbers, and refrigerant information, you remain in great hands. When they miss all that and leap straight to a quote, you are buying a guess.

What extensive diagnostics look like

Before you invest in new tools, anticipate a genuine a/c repair assessment. It typically includes:

    Visual examination of interior and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ate course, electric areas, and any apparent air duct restrictions. Measuring temperature level split throughout the coil, complete exterior static pressure, and blower speed settings. Verifying thermostat operation and zoning controls if present. Checking cooling agent superheat and subcooling versus supplier targets, not simply a quick pressure read, and only after confirming airflow. Leak checks when charge is low, as opposed to including refrigerant and leaving.

The best techs clarify searchings for in simple language, reveal photos, and deal at the very least two alternatives. You may hear something like, we can bring back air movement, replace the blower capacitor, tidy both coils, and obtain you an additional two to three seasons. Or, we can estimate an effectively sized HVAC Substitute with a new return decline and air duct sealing to fix the root cause.

Vet the contractor before you sign

Plenty of good hvac contractors work with pride. There are additionally clothing educated to close rapidly on big-ticket replacements without tailoring the option. Keep your procedure brief and pointed.

Quick vetting list:

    Confirm permit, insurance coverage, and regional authorizations background via your city or region portal. Ask whether they do or sub out the tons calculation and duct style, and what standards they use. Look for Guidebook J, S, and D. Request a composed analysis record prior to any major referral, with static stress and cooling agent readings included. Compare at the very least 2 brands and 2 efficiency tiers, matched to fill outcomes, with design numbers published on the proposal. Clarify guarantee terms, labor coverage, maintenance needs, and that handles manufacturer registration.

These five products filter a lot of the sound. If a salesman bristles at a Hand-operated J or can not discuss the distinction between SEER and SEER2, keep looking.

Pricing fact, fees, and just how to review quotes

Most business charge a diagnostic cost that is credited towards approved repair work. Flat-rate prices prevails in residential air conditioner repair work since it protects against haggling and secures against time overruns. Time-and-materials still turns up for facility or open-ended jobs like leakage searches. Neither structure is inherently much better, yet openness matters.

On replacement quotes, search for line things that show greater than package. A complete cooling and heating system installation frequently includes devices, pad, line collection or flush package, electric whip and detach, drain upgrades with float buttons, brand-new filter shelf, start-up with gauged superheat and subcooling, and permits. If you are replacing a heating system and AC with each other, the quote must call out venting and gas piping changes,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is needed for a roof condenser, expect that to be different or plainly stated.

Be careful with funding. Heating and cooling firms frequently use advertising APRs for 12 to 24 months, then high prices start. If you use funding, do the math on total expense and early repayment regulations. A a little smaller sized system with air duct enhancements usually provides much better convenience and a reduced regular monthly spend than a top-tier system bolted onto poor ductwork.

Timelines, seasonality, and exactly how to prevent chaos

In top summertime, also the best HVAC Repair service team can stack up to 2 or 3 days on immediate telephone calls, and equipment lead times might stretch a week or more for particular versions. Spring and loss shoulder seasons tend to be calmer, with better pricing and more attention to duct information. If you can prepare substitute outside extreme weather, you gain leverage.

Permits differ by jurisdiction. Several cities reverse residential mechanical licenses within one to three company days, though some metro areas take a week. Examinations usually take place within 24 to 72 hours of mount. A liable hvac business draws authorizations in your name and schedules assessments. Stay clear of any specialist that recommends missing authorizations to cut expense or time. That faster way can haunt a home sale or invalidate insurance.

Getting the mount ideal matters greater than the brand

I have changed brand-name devices that fell short early because of careless installment, and I have preserved mid-tier units running perfectly right into year 15. A few details different excellent heating and cooling Installation from the pack.

    Sizing and air flow: A Hand-operated J tons estimation, Handbook S tools option, and Guidebook D air duct layout save you from short cycling and room-to-room swings. Extra-large equipment cools down fast, however leaves humidity behind. Undersized devices runs constantly and never catches up on extreme days. Ductwork: Securing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, confirming return and supply sizing, and maintaining overall exterior fixed p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column array for the majority of household systems avoids stress and anxiety on ECM blowers and reduces noise.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, change the line readied to match new refrigerant demands. If recycling, flush and stress test. Brazing with nitrogen flow prevents interior oxidation that would certainly otherwise break loose and destroy a brand-new compressor. Evacuate to at the very least 500 microns and confirm that the vacuum holds. Charging ought to be by weight, then t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ided. Condensate administration: Second drain pans, float buttons, and clear catches shield ceilings and wardrobes. Little information like an appropriate catch elevation and incline prevent problem clogs.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ility matters, especially with variable speed heatpump and interacting systems. A great startup includes validating stage transitions, validating temperature split under consistent load, and catching final operating data.

When you review a heating and cooling system setup proposition, look for these practices defined. If you see just model numbers and a rate, that is not enough.

Heat pump or air conditioning and heater, and why environment is not the only factor

Modern heat pumps relocate warm effectively also in cold climates. Combined with variable speed compressors and cold-climate rankings, lots of deliver 100 percent capability down to 5 to 15 degrees Fahrenheit, with complementary warm beginning listed below. In mixed environments, a heat pump with electric or gas backup can minimize annual power usage compared to a straight air conditioner and gas heater, especially if gas costs or carbon objectives matter to you.

In warm, moist regions, an effectively sized heat pump dehumidifies well when coupled with wise controls and appropriate air movement. Gas furnaces still make good sense where gas is inexpensive and wintertimes are long. The appropriate response relies on utility rates, duct place, insulation levels, and how you reside in the home. Ask your cooling and heating business to version operating cost comparisons utilizing your regional electrical and gas rates, not generic charts.

Aftercare: shielding your investment with real a/c Maintenance

Most failures I see in year two or 3 trace back to air flow restrictions and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are easy to transform, sized to reduce stress decline. Lots of syst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ter switched one to 4 times each year depending upon dust and pet dogs. Cheap 1 inch filters can work if changed monthly, yet they often twist and leak.

Professional heating and cooling Upkeep once or twice a year settles. The browse through must consist of coil cleansing as needed, electric checks, condensate flush, static pressure measurement, and a sanity look at cost readings under constant conditions. Maintenance is not a sales appointment masquerading as a tune-up. If every browse through finishes in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a new thermostat, you have the wrong provider.

Beware the common pitfalls

A couple of patterns repeat in air conditioning repair work and a/c Repair work calls.

    Refrigerant top-offs without leakage detection: This deals with the sign and speeds up compressor wear. It additionally runs the risk of environmental fines if carried out recklessly. Oversizing new systems: Larger does not equivalent far better. Wetness control experiences, and cycles shorten. Comfort drops also as cost goes up. Ignoring the duct system: Replacing devices while leaving crimped returns, long flex runs with droops, and unsealed joints resembles dropping a brand-new engine into an automobile with flat tires. It moves, yet not well. Skipping commissioning: If your installer does not tape superheat, subcooling, and static pressure on startup, you are rolling the dice on longevity. Financing traps: Zero rate of interest uses that balloon into 20 to 30 percent APRs after twelve month can turn a fair rate into a lasting burden.

Smart house owners detect these quickly. Ask for the data. Good service providers will certainly be honored to reveal their work.

Permits, codes, and safety and security that never make the brochure

Code conformity sounds dull till something goes wrong. Burning air for gas heaters, appropriate venting clearances, and secured return plenums maintain fumes out of living spaces. Electric disconnects near condensers protect technologies and satisfy NEC requirements. A2L refrigerants require details handling, leak discovery, and ventilation stipulations. Your contractor needs to be educated and comfortable with these modifications. If your quotes do not deal with code updates, vent rework, or refrigerant changes, you are staring at cut corners.

Warranties and what they actually cover

Most suppliers offer 10 year parts warranties if registered immediately, occasionally within 60 to 90 days of install. Labor is different. Some heating and cooling companies consist of 1 to 2 years of labor, with options to prolong. Review the upkeep condition. Several guarantees call for proof of regular heating and cooling Upkeep to remain valid. Keep invoices and reports. Also, comprehend exclusions. Power rises, flood damage, and disregard prevail carve-outs. A moderate whole-home surge guard frequently sets you back less than one control board.

A reality look at interior air high quality add-ons

IAQ has a place, however top priorities issue. Repair seepage and duct leakages initially. Dedicated dehumidifiers in damp environments typically exceed relying exclusively on low-sensible-capacity air conditioning cycles. UV lights can decrease coil biofilm in damp climates but are not a magic bullet. High MERV filters enhance capture yet increase stress decline unless the filter shelf is sized appropriately. Any kind of IAQ upgrade must come after air flow and tons fundamentals are correct.
